Former American Ambassador Arrested by FBI for Spying for Cuba

Manuel Rocha (73), a former American ambassador to Bolivia was arrested in Miami following an FBI counterintelligence investigation. He is accused of secretly serving as a spy of Cuba’s government.

According to reports, Rocha was promoting the Cuban government’s interests in the US.

Rocha has served as a diplomat for over 25 years under both Democratic and Republican administrations. His diplomatic postings included a stint at the US Interests Section in Cuba during a time when the US lacked full diplomatic relations with Fidel Castro’s communist government.

He was the top US diplomat in Argentina between 1997 and 2000. Next, he was the US ambassador to Bolivia.
